Sacramento, California - The California Energy Commission will host a public workshop in Fresno, Feb. 22 to gather comments on the development of natural gas engine technologies for off-road vehicles.

The workshops will provide insight on the current off-road vehicle market, advanced technology needs and the market potential for natural gas-powered off-road vehicles.

Two of the state's most severely polluted regions are the San Joaquin Valley and the South Coast Air Basins, and off-road vehicles are one of the largest sources of NOx emissions in those areas. Later this year, the Energy Commission will release a grant solicitation aimed at developing and demonstrating cleaner engine technologies.
